I am using NetFilter for connecting from the LAN to the Internet. We have a linux server and using the NAT(SNAT) feature and that linux server is the gateway. Presently we have cable connection. We need to have a backup method if the cable connection fails. For that we subscribed a ISDN connection. Now these are some of our requirements

1) Is it possible to have both connection(Cable and ISDN) simultaneously and Netfilter diverts the traffic from the LAN through both ISDN and Cable.

2) If the above is not possible, is it possible to connect through ISDN is something goes wrong with Cable connection
One problem here is that, for Cable connection, we have a constant IP address and for ISDN we have a dynamic address

Is any of the above possible with IP Tables
